ORLANDO, FL - The NC Wesleyan College women's tennis team dropped their season opener 6-3 to Haverford College (Pa.) on the road at the USTA National Tennis Campus in Orlando on Sunday morning.

7th ranked freshman Kristal Dule, who was the ITA Regional Runner-up in the fall, helped Wesleyan on this day as she dominated in singles and doubles. She first teamed with sophomore Elisa Mariotti to win at the top doubles line 8-3 before cruising 6-1, 6-1 at #1 singles.

Mariotti then won her singles bout at the second line 6-3, 7-6, but a tough #2 doubles loss 8-7 would derail the Lady Bishops in this one as they started the match down a woman due to injury. The #2 doubles team of senior Chandler Brice and Isabella Gastelumendi dropped that bout 8-7 while they also each lost their singles bouts.

Wesleyan will next resume action in Florida on Tuesday afternoon when they battle John Carroll University at Noon.
